NATURAL RADIOACTIVITY OF V$sup 50$ AND Ta$sup 18$$sup 0$

The methods of proportional counter and scintillation spectroscopy have been used to examine thc possible radioactivity of the naturally occurring nuclides V/sup 50/ and Ta/sup 180/. Some positive evidence is obtained that V/ sup 50/ decays by K capture to the 1.58-Mev excited state of Ti/sup 50/ with a half life of (4.8 plus or minus 1.2) x 10/sup 14/yr. A search for titanium K x rays gave negative results. For Ta/sup 180/ a lower limit of (2.3 plus or minus O.7) x 10/sup 13/ years was found for the half life against decay by K capture and a lower limit of (1.7 plus or minus O.6) x 10/sup 13/ years against beta decay.
